    Description / Table of Contents: Summary A 27-year-old otherwise healthy male presented with an isolated but complete axillary nerve palsy after excessive squash playing. When repeated electromyographic investigations showed no signs of reinnervation in the deltoid muscle, surgery was performed in order to restore nerve function. Intraoperatively, the nerve showed a short segment of thinning about 2 cm distally the nerve's origin from the posterior fascicle. As intraoperative electrophysiological testing was also negative (no electrically evoked nerve action potentials across the lesion) the suspicious nerve segment was resected and nerve continuity restored by sural grafts. Histologically, no intact nerve structures could be found at the site of the thinning. Most likely the lesion was caused by traction forces. Follow-up studies showed reinnervation of deltoid function over time.
    Notes: Zusammenfassung Nach exzessivem Squash-Spielen entwickelte ein 27jähriger, sonst gesunder Mann eine isolierte, vollständige Axillarisparese. Als sich nach 3 Monaten weder klinisch noch elektrophysiologisch Zeichen der Erholung der Nervenfunktion fanden, wurde der Nerv operativ freigelegt. Dabei zeigte sich nach der Epineurotomie eine sanduhrförmige Ausdünnung des N. axillaris kurz nach dessen Abgang aus dem Fasciculus posterior. Da auch die intraoperative, elektrophysiologische Testung negativ war (kein Nervenaktionspotential über die Verletzungsstelle ableitbar), wurde das auffällige Nervensegment reseziert und die Nervenkontinuität mittels autologer Suralisinterponate wiederhergestellt. Die histologische Aufarbeitung ergab den vollständigen Verlust nervaler Strukturen im Bereich der Ausdünnung. Als Ursache dieser Nervenläsion kommt am ehesten eine Überdehnung in Frage. Postoperative Verlaufsuntersuchungen zeigten eine zunehmende Reinnervation.

    Notes: Summary Biopsy specimens of 66 medulloblastomas were investigated by means of S-antigen and rod-opsin immunocytochemistry. The patients were operated between 1969 and 1988 and the medical records were retrospectively evaluated to correlate the immunocytochemical features of the tumors to the course of the disease. S-antigen- and rod-opsin-immunoreactive tumor cells were found in 19 out of 66 cases. Since in the normal non-neoplastic state immunoreactive S-antigen and rod-opsin are restricted to retinal photoreceptors and a class of pinealocytes derived from photoreceptor cells, the occurrence of these proteins in certain tumor cells of medulloblastomas suggests a differentiation of these cells along the photoreceptor cell lineage and allows the identification of a special subtype of medulloblastoma displaying photoreceptor-specific characteristics. This subtype appears to be closely related to retinoblastomas and pineal cell tumors. The incidence of this subtype corresponds to approximately 30% of all medulloblastomas. Correlation between the demonstration of immunoreactive S-antigen and rod-opsin and the course of the disease revealed a 10-year survival rate of 50.6% for patients with medulloblastomas displaying photoreceptor-specific characteristics and maximally 11% for patients suffering from medulloblastomas devoid of these markers. Although the statistical evaluation does not provide a significant result, the estimatedP-value of 0.085 indicates a distinct trend toward a better prognosis for patients suffering from medulloblastomas with photoreceptor-specific features. The validity of this trend needs to be proven in further studies with a greater number of patients.

    Notes: Summary A pineocytoma was investigated by means of immunocytochemistry with the use of a polyclonal antibody against bovine retinal S-antigen. Several cells of this tumor displayed strong S-antigen-like immunoreaction in analogy to certain pinealocytes in normal human pineal organs. This study indicates that S-antigen immunocytochemistry may be applied to characterize tumors of the pineal region.
